The ABB A9‑30‑10 contactor (Part Number 1SBL141001R8010) is a three‑pole AC magnetic contactor designed for general industrial and commercial electrical motor control and power switching applications. It is suitable for controlling and switching three‑phase motors, lighting loads, capacitor banks, and general power circuits. The contactor features a robust electromagnetic coil and includes an integrated auxiliary contact for control or feedback functions, with additional blocks available as accessories.
The ABB MS165‑65 is a manual motor starter / motor protection switch designed to provide combined manual ON/OFF control and fuseless protection for three‑phase motors and other electrical loads. It offers thermal and magnetic overload protection, phase‑failure sensitivity, and a clear ON/OFF/TRIP position indicator. The adjustable current setting allows precise protection for motors within the 52 – 65 A range, and the unit can be used as a motor protector, manual starter, or circuit breaker in industrial and commercial applications.
The ABB AF185‑30‑11 contactor with part number 1SFL497001R7011 is a three‑phase industrial contactor designed for switching and controlling power circuits in industrial and commercial applications. It is suitable for motor starting, isolation, bypass circuits, distribution switching, and general control uses. This contactor supports a wide control (coil) voltage range of 100–250 V AC/DC, making it flexible for use in various power systems. The device includes three main normally open contacts and integrated auxiliary contacts for control and feedback purposes.

ABB OVR BT2 3N 40‑440 P TS is a Type 2 Surge Protective Device (SPD) designed to protect low-voltage power distribution systems from surges caused by indirect lightning strikes and switching overvoltages. It is intended for installation at main incoming panels or sub-distribution boards to safeguard electrical/electronic equipment. The “TS” version includes a potential-free auxiliary contact for remote signaling of device status.
The ABB 1SDA104885R1 (MOE XT5 220…250 V AC/DC) is a motor operator accessory designed for use with ABB SACE Tmax XT series molded case circuit breakers. It provides motorized operation with automatic reset, enabling remote or automatic control of a circuit breaker by applying a control voltage. The unit is suitable for both AC and DC control voltage supplies, allowing flexible integration into industrial and commercial electrical systems. Typical use is for motorized switching of large power circuit breakers where manual operation is impractical.

The ABB CT‑ARE is a single‑function electronic time delay relay from ABB’s CT‑E timer range. It provides a true OFF‑delay (delay on break) timing function without auxiliary voltage. This means the output remains energized while the supply voltage is present, and after the supply is removed, the relay continues to time for the set period before switching off.
The ABB GDA203 AC‑63/0.03 is a Residual Current Device (RCD) from the ABB GDA200 series designed to provide earth‑fault (ground‑fault) protection in AC electrical circuits. It protects people and equipment from the effects of earth leakage currents by detecting an imbalance between live conductors and tripping the circuit when leakage exceeds the set threshold (30 mA). The device is intended for use in three‑phase systems and is often assembled together with circuit breakers in distribution boards to provide safety against electric shock and fire hazards.
